The Shokz OpenRun Pro stands out as a top-tier, non-earbud option for runners. Unlike traditional earbuds, these headphones utilize a lightweight titanium band that wraps around the back of your head, securely holding the audio transducers in place for optimal bone conduction. This innovative bone conduction technology transmits sound vibrations through your cheekbones, allowing for superior situational awareness. You can hear your music clearly while remaining fully aware of your surroundings – a critical safety feature for outdoor activities.

Key features include enhanced bass compared to the standard OpenRun model, an IP5 rating for sweat and dust resistance, up to ten hours of battery life, and multipoint Bluetooth pairing for seamless connection with two devices simultaneously.

Personal Experience: While I regularly use AirPods Pro, the OpenRun Pro headphones are my go-to choice for running. Although AirPods Pro offer a transparency mode, the OpenRun Pro's open-ear design provides an unparalleled level of environmental awareness. In my testing, these headphones remained exceptionally secure, and the sound quality exceeded expectations for bone conduction technology.
